Literature summary extracted from

  • Barney, B.; Mann, R.; Ohlert, J.
    Identification of a residue affecting fatty alcohol selectivity in wax ester synthase (2013), Appl. Environ. Microbiol., 79, 396-399.

Protein Variants

EC Number Protein Variants Comment Organism
2.3.1.75 A360F mutation slightly improves the rate of reaction found for smaller fatty alcohols Marinobacter nauticus
2.3.1.75 A360I mutation improves the rate of reaction found for smaller fatty alcohols Marinobacter nauticus
2.3.1.75 A360V mutation improves the rate of reaction found for smaller fatty alcohols Marinobacter nauticus
2.3.1.75 G355I mutation improves the rate of reaction Acinetobacter baylyi
